重载的特点:
方法名相同
方法的参数类型,参数个不一样
方法的返回类型可以不相同
方法的修饰符可以不相同
下面是例子:
public class Main {
public static void main(String[] args) {
Main main = new Main();
main.Test("汤姆");
main.Test(20);
}
public void Test(String userName) {
System.out.println("名字为:" + userName);
}
public void Test(int userAge) {
System.out.println("名字为:" + userAge);
}
}
编程那点事
